How Our Window Leak Water Removal Service Actually Works

Our team’s process for Window Leak Water Removal involves a thorough inspection, rapid water extraction, and careful drying of your home. We use specialized equipment, including truck-mounted extractors and industrial-grade fans, to remove standing water and restore your home to its original condition. Don’t underestimate the importance of a proper process, cutting corners can lead to further damage, costly repairs, and even safety hazards.

Initial Inspection and Assessment

Our technicians will assess the extent of the damage, identifying areas that need attention. They’ll also check for signs of mold growth and water seepage to ensure a comprehensive solution.

Water Extraction and Removal

We’ll use our heavy-duty truck-mounted extractor to quickly remove standing water and reduce the risk of further damage. This equipment is specifically designed for large-scale water removal and is essential for a successful restoration.

Drying and Dehumidification

Our indust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ers will work together to dry your home thoroughly, preventing secondary damage from moisture buildup.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e to inhabit.

Monitoring and Cleanup

Our team will continue to monitor your home’s humidity levels and air quality, ensuring that the drying process is complete and your home is safe to occupy. We’ll also clean and disinfect affected areas to prevent the spread of bacteria and other contaminants.

Warning Signs You Need Window Leak Water Removal

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Are you noticing a persistent, unpleasant smell in your home, especially after rainfall or near your windows? This could be a sign of a leak or water damage. Don’t ignore it, our team can help you identify and address the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.

Water Stains on Your Ceilings or Walls

Notice any water stains or discoloration on your ceilings or walls? This could show a leak or water seepage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Has your flooring become warped, buckled, or uneven? This could be a sign of water damage or a leak. Our team can help you assess the situation and provide a solution to restore your flooring to its original condition.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Are you noticing peeling paint or wallpaper, especially near your windows or doors? This could show a leak or water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Unusual Noises or Creaks

Are you hearing unusual noises or creaks in your home, especially after rainfall or near your windows? This could be a sign of a leak or water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Visible Water Damage or Stains

Have you noticed any visible water damage or stains on your walls, ceilings, or floors? This could be a sign of a leak or water seepage. Our team can help you assess the situation and provide a solution to restore your home to its original condition.

Window Leak Water Removal Cost in Laurel, MD

The cost of Window Leak Water Removal in Laurel, MD,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, but this can depend on the specific needs of your home. For a more accurate quote, we recommend scheduling a free on-site assessment with our team.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ection and Assessment $100-$300 The extent of the damage and the size of the affected area
Water Extraction and Removal $500-$2,500 The amount of water to be removed, the size of the affected area, and the type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$200-$1,000 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ed
Monitoring and Cleanup $100-$500 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ed
Specialized Equipment Rental (e.g., truck-mounted extractors) $500-$2,000 The type of equipment needed and the rental period
